Prof. Dr. Harkristuti Harkrisnowo, S.H., M.A., is the Vice-Chair of the Indonesian Academy of Sciences (AIPI) for the 2023–2028 term. As a Professor of Criminal Law, she is an expert on human rights and the reform of the legal system in Indonesia. She is active in the National Law Commission (KHN) of the Ministry of Law and Human Rights.
After completing her undergraduate studies at the Faculty of Law, University of Indonesia (FHUI) in 1979, she went on to pursue a Master’s programme at the University of Indonesia, followed by a Doctoral programme at Sam Houston State University, Huntsville, Texas, USA. In 2020, she was appointed as a Member of the Indonesian Academy of Sciences within the Social Sciences Commission.
